Eve from Alaska: The Last Frontier follows a pioneering biologist as she charts untouched ecosystems and confronts the realities of climate disruption in the far north. The series balances scientific rigor with intimate human stories, offering a grounded portrait of resilience in one of Earth’s most fragile regions.
Through observational footage and on-the-ground reporting, the production documents changing migration patterns, emerging policy debates, and community-led conservation efforts. Each episode builds a clearer picture of how global forces ripple through Arctic environments and the people who depend on them.

Scientific Exploration in Extreme Climates
Working in extreme cold, Eve’s team tests hypotheses about species adaptation, carbon cycling, and ecosystem stability. The series highlights rigorous methods without overwhelming viewers with jargon.
Field Methods and Technology
Remote sensors, GPS tracking, and non-invasive sampling allow researchers to collect data over large areas while minimizing disturbance. These tools reveal subtle shifts in behavior and physiology that would otherwise go unnoticed.
Ecological Impacts
Changes in temperature and ice coverage are reshaping predator-prey dynamics. Documented range shifts and altered breeding timelines offer early warnings for broader environmental change.
Community Perspectives and Local Knowledge
Residents of coastal and inland settlements share experiences of thawing ground, unpredictable ice conditions, and shifting wildlife patterns. Their insights add depth to the scientific narrative and underscore the human dimension of environmental change.
Collaborative Conservation Efforts
Communities partner with researchers and agencies to monitor wildlife, protect critical habitats, and plan for sustainable development. This co-management model strengthens both ecological and cultural resilience.
